Table 1. DNA yield measured by fluorescence-based method of quantification (SYBR Green I) represented by the mean ± SEM for ng of DNA per µg of Daphnia dry mass.

Missing values are due to salt precipitation from RNA later solution. Comparisons were made between the groups with same homogenisation method and with same extraction method. Same letters indicate the groups that differ statistically.

Preservation Extraction method Homogenisation method
Ceramic bead homogenisation Plastic pellet pestles Proteinase K digestion
Liquid Nitrogen Agencourt DNAdvance 5.40 ± 0.12a,b,d 4.10 ± 0.23c 2.77 ± 0.18d
CTAB method 3.13 ± 0.71b 3.52 ± 0.79c 2.29 ± 0.17
MasterPure DNA 5.45 ± 0.91a,b,e 3.10 ± 0.63e 2.93 ± 0.42e
ZR genomic DNA 1.65 ± 0.10a 1.26 ± 0.09c 0.97 ± 0.05
RNAlater solution Agencourt DNAdvance 4.07 ± 0.20 4.37 ± 0.08f 3.93 ± 0.20g
CTAB method 2.26 ± 0.03 4.13 ± 0.87f
MasterPure DNA
ZR genomic DNA 2.07 ± 0.16 1.52 ± 0.16f 0.97 ± 0.03g
